The role of IT SOX Compliance Senior would be cross functional through various business processes and support functions. It requires that you bring your inquisitiveness, sense of innovation and demonstrate your will and capability to learn new things. In the role, you would assist the SOX Compliance Manager in striving to achieve the balance between operational optimization and SOX controls while working with the requisite teams.

Responsibilities

  • Identifying improvement opportunities in SOX relevant areas, defining what those look like, analyze and work to bring it to fruition while defining appropriate controls as well
  • Evaluating and ensuring IT processes and ICOFR are appropriately defined to ensure that financial statement risks are adequately mitigated while maintaining a holistic view
  • Conducting IT & adjacent process walkthroughs to ensure control objectives are met and sufficient coverage is maintained
  • Defining remediation processes and analyzing the extent of any control deficiencies and mitigation procedures from the management perspective
  • Working with vendors to understand relevant Service Organization Controls and defining how the CUECs translate to the company
  • Reviewing new projects on a periodic basis to determine SOX impact; for any new applications identified, help in the design of the relevant SOX controls
  • Providing recommendation to business process teams on how to leverage technology for operational and SOX optimization
  • Interfacing with management on all required activities and with Internal and External audit teams around SOX scoping and controls definition; provide reasonable support during the audit lifecycle
